NCV8403ADTRKG - onsemi

Description: Short Circuit Protection; Thermal Shutdown with Automatic Restart; Integrated Clamp for Inductive Switching; ESD Protection; dV/dt Robustness; Analog Drive Capability (Logic Level Input); AEC-Q101 Qualified; NCV Prefix for Automotive and Other Applications Requiring Site and Change Control

NCV8403ADTRKG Frequently Asked Questions (FAQs)

  • A good PCB layout for optimal thermal performance involves placing the device near a thermal pad or a heat sink, using thermal vias to dissipate heat, and keeping the surrounding area clear of other components.
  • To ensure reliable operation in high-temperature environments, ensure that the device is operated within its specified temperature range, use a heat sink or thermal pad, and consider using a thermal interface material to improve heat transfer.
  • Exceeding the maximum junction temperature can lead to reduced device lifespan, increased thermal resistance, and potentially even device failure. It is essential to ensure that the device operates within its specified temperature range.
  • To protect the device from electrical overstress (EOS), use a transient voltage suppressor (TVS) or a zener diode to clamp voltage transients, and ensure that the device is operated within its specified voltage range.
